Common Name | Orciprenaline sulfate | ||
---|---|---|---|---|
CAS Number | 5874-97-5 | Molecular Weight | 520.59400 | |
Density | 1.199g/cm3 | Boiling Point | 417.5ºC at 760mmHg | |
Molecular Formula | C11H17NO3.1/2H2O4S | Melting Point | 202-203° | |
MSDS | Chinese USA | Flash Point | 179.7ºC | |
Symbol |
![]() GHS07 |
Signal Word | Warning |
